VISUAL DESCRIPTION
This image is a vintage travel poster advertising Harrogate as "The British Spa. " It features stylized illustrations of people and activities associated with leisure and relaxation. In the foreground, there's a couple observing the scene; the woman is seated and appears to be holding flowers, while the man stands beside her. Behind them, two individuals are playing tennis on a green court. The background includes trees and what seems to be part of a large estate or parkland. The text at the top reads "HARROGATE, " emphasizing the destination being advertised. At the bottom, it states that one can get a free brochure from F. J. C Broome Harrogate or any L-N-E-R agency, suggesting that this poster was likely produced in association with railway travel (LNER refers to London and North Eastern Railway). The design reflects an Art Deco style which was popular during the 1920s through 1930s when such posters were commonly used to promote tourism by train companies in Britain.
